Inmate information in Oklahoma is available in electronic and paper formats. The electronic format accessible online is free to requesters. The department of corrections provides access to its free online database. Most counties in the state of Oklahoma also maintain an online Inmate search that is free to use.
The process can be done online via the County Clerks Records Portal. In addition, you can use their online Jail Tracker to search for current detainees. This tool allows you to review jail rosters, look up offenders criminal charges, find out their bond, and view their public mugshots.
Individuals are free to contact any state prison inmate by mail. Incoming letters are opened and inspected for contraband and then forwarded to the inmate. To ensure prompt processing the following information should be included on the envelope: Inmates full name, CDC#
The VINE toll-free number for the Oklahoma VINE system is 877-654-8463. This service is provided to assist Victims of Crime who have a right to know about their offenders custody status. Inmates are sorted by the date they were booked. If you are looking for a specific inmate, search their name.
The faster way to write an incarcerated individual JPays incarcerated individual email service is a fast, feature-rich way to correspond with your incarcerated loved one. Depending on the facility, incarcerated individuals may be able to respond electronically, view and print your message, and view photo attachments.
Securus messaging Securus may be another option for communicating with an inmate at Oklahoma Department of Corrections. You can create a friends and family account and purchase credits to send messages. All messages will be reviewed and must be approved by the facility.
Beginning in early 2022, ODOC implemented technological security efforts to counter the use of cellphones within prison facilities, such as signal jammers at specific locations, using drive-by perimeter scanners, and continuously monitoring and rendering cellphones useless.
